Вот статья в блоге по запрошенной вами теме:
Если вы разработчик WordPress и хотите улучшить функциональность и производительность своего веб-сайта, то вы попали по адресу. В этой статье мы углубимся в возможности хука действия wp_footer() и рассмотрим различные методы его использования. Независимо от того, являетесь ли вы новичком или опытным разработчиком, эти советы помогут вам вывести ваш сайт WordPress на новый уровень. Итак, начнем!
- Добавление пользовательских сценариев.
Одним из наиболее распространенных случаев использования хука действия wp_footer() является добавление пользовательских сценариев на ваш веб-сайт. Размещая скрипты в нижнем колонтитуле, вы гарантируете, что они загружаются после содержимого, что приводит к более быстрому рендерингу страницы. Вот пример того, как добавить собственный файл JavaScript с помощью wp_footer():
function custom_scripts() {
wp_enqueue_script('custom-script', get_template_directory_uri() . '/js/custom.js', array('jquery'), '1.0', true);
}
add_action('wp_footer', 'custom_scripts');
- Вставка кодов отслеживания.
Если вам нужно добавить на свой веб-сайт коды отслеживания, такие как Google Analytics или Facebook Pixel, wp_footer() — идеальный вариант. Размещая код отслеживания в нижнем колонтитуле, вы гарантируете, что он загружается на каждой странице, предоставляя точные данные для вашей аналитики. Вот пример добавления кода отслеживания Google Analytics:
function add_google_analytics() {
// Paste your Google Analytics code here
}
add_action('wp_footer', 'add_google_analytics');
- Реализация кнопок социальных сетей.
Чтобы стимулировать обмен информацией в социальных сетях и повысить вовлеченность пользователей, вы можете добавить кнопки социальных сетей на свой веб-сайт WordPress. Используя wp_footer(), вы можете разместить кнопки внизу ваших сообщений или страниц. Вот пример использования популярного плагина для обмена информацией в социальных сетях AddToAny:
function add_social_sharing_buttons() {
if (function_exists('ADDTOANY_SHARE_SAVE_KIT')) {
ADDTOANY_SHARE_SAVE_KIT();
}
}
add_action('wp_footer', 'add_social_sharing_buttons');
- Загрузка дополнительных таблиц стилей CSS.
Если у вас есть собственные таблицы стилей CSS, которые необходимо загрузить на определенные страницы, вы можете использовать wp_footer(), чтобы поставить их в очередь. Это гарантирует, что таблицы стилей загружаются после основного файла CSS, предотвращая любые конфликты. Вот пример:
function enqueue_custom_styles() {
if (is_page('contact')) {
wp_enqueue_style('custom-styles', get_template_directory_uri() . '/css/contact.css');
}
}
add_action('wp_footer', 'enqueue_custom_styles');
Хук действия wp_footer() — мощный инструмент в арсенале разработчика WordPress. Он позволяет добавлять на ваш сайт собственные скрипты, коды отслеживания, кнопки социальных сетей и дополнительные таблицы стилей CSS. Эффективно используя этот крючок, вы можете оптимизировать производительность своего веб-сайта, улучшить взаимодействие с пользователем и достичь желаемой функциональности. Итак, приступайте к реализации этих методов, чтобы поднять свой веб-сайт WordPress на новую высоту!
Не забывайте всегда тщательно тестировать свой код и делать резервные копии, прежде чем вносить какие-либо изменения в тему WordPress.
Надеюсь, эта статья окажется полезной для улучшения вашего веб-сайта WordPress. Приятного кодирования!